Corning: the 175-year-old glassmaker the AI build-out re-rated

A neutral, evidence-first reading of Corning Incorporated — the diversified specialty-glass and ceramics platform behind Gorilla Glass, optical fiber and display glass — riding an AI data-center fiber super-cycle through its 'Springboard' plan, while the cyclicality and capital intensity of its materials-cluster end markets shift underneath it.

38 sourcesAs of 8 June 202610 analysis sections

In 2025 Corning turned over record core sales of $16.41B (up 13%) and grew core EPS 29% to $2.52[3]. Its slowest-margin division, optical fiber, had become its engine — Optical Communications sales rose 35% to $6.3B on AI data-center demand[4]. Then Meta committed up to $6B through 2030 and NVIDIA put $500M of warrants and up to $3.2B of equity behind it[9][12]. The stock rose more than 250% in twelve months[21].

Founded in 1851, Corning invented low-loss optical fiber in 1970 and Gorilla Glass in 2007[2]. It is a portfolio of glass and ceramics platforms — optical fiber and cable, display glass, Gorilla Glass and Apple's Ceramic Shield, automotive and environmental ceramics, life-sciences labware, and solar/semiconductor polysilicon[33]. The open question is not whether it is an established franchise — with ~72-80% cover-glass share and the #1 optical-fiber position, it is — but whether the AI-fiber demand is a durable platform shift or a hyperscaler capex cycle it is renting[32], whether the ever-rising Springboard targets are execution or a moving goalpost[8], and whether a multiple near 95-100× earnings is earned on a business still ~60% tied to cyclical materials markets[22]. The evidence cuts both ways. This study lays out both cases; the verdict is yours.

Overview & Timeline

A 175-year run of glass and ceramics platforms

Corning's history is a chain of materials platforms — light bulbs, PYREX, TV tubes, optical fiber, Gorilla Glass, Ceramic Shield — each invented in its labs and scaled in its plants. The AI-fiber moment is the latest link, not a departure.

Founded in 1851, Corning has repeatedly turned glass-science breakthroughs into durable businesses — it invented low-loss optical fiber in 1970 and Gorilla Glass in 2007[2]. Today it runs as a set of Market-Access Platforms spanning optical, display, specialty materials, automotive, life sciences and solar polysilicon[33], all built on the same proprietary melting and forming know-how.

What Corning is

Corning Incorporated (NYSE: GLW) is an American multinational specializing in specialty glass, ceramics and related materials, headquartered in Corning, New York[1]. Its competitive identity is process technology that is hard to copy: the fusion-draw method that produces ultra-flat display and cover glass, and the low-loss fiber-draw process descended from its 1970 invention. It organizes around platforms rather than single products, so a breakthrough in one — glass-ceramics, say — can travel across smartphones, autos and labware.

We are seeing remarkable demand for our innovations.
Wendell P. Weeks · Chairman, CEO & President, Corning · Q4 2025 earnings call · source

Timeline

1851
Founded as Corning Glass Works; relocates to Corning, New York in 1868.
1879
Develops the glass bulb that encases Edison's incandescent lamp — the first of many platform technologies.
1915
Introduces PYREX heat-resistant glass; consumer and lab glassware become a staple.
1970
Scientists Maurer, Keck and Schultz invent the first low-loss optical fiber — the foundation of optical communications.
2007
A collaboration with Apple's Steve Jobs yields Gorilla Glass, the cover glass on the original iPhone era onward.
2020
Co-develops Apple's Ceramic Shield, used on iPhones from iPhone 12 onward.
2023
Launches the 'Springboard' plan from a cyclical-trough Q4-2023 baseline, targeting large blocks of incremental sales.
Jan 2026
Announces a multiyear, up-to-$6B agreement with Meta for AI-data-center fiber; anchors a Hickory, NC expansion.
May 2026
NVIDIA partnership: $500M of warrants, up to $3.2B of equity, three new US plants; Springboard extended to 2030.

The throughline: Corning's value comes less from any one product than from a recurring ability to invent a material, protect it with IP, and scale it cheaply. The bull and bear cases that follow both turn on whether the latest link — AI optical fiber — is as durable as fiber and cover glass proved to be[14].

Market & Industry

Six end-markets, one common input: glass

Corning sells into telecom and data-center infrastructure, consumer electronics, displays, autos, life sciences and solar. The markets share little except that each needs precision glass or ceramics — which both diversifies Corning and ties it to several capital-spending cycles at once.

The dominant growth market is AI data-center optical connectivity— S&P Global pegged Corning's Optical segment for ~39% growth in 2025[35]. But because Corning's fortunes track capital-spending cycles in telecom and data centers, it is both a growth play and a cyclicality barometer[36].

Where the demand comes from

The headline driver is the AI build-out. Modern AI workloads link thousands of GPUs, which requires unprecedented volumes of high-performance optical fiber and connectivity to move data at speed[11]. Corning is the world's largest optical-fiber maker and the dominant supplier to North-American hyperscale data centers[15], so hyperscaler capex flows directly into its Optical segment — enterprise optical sales reached $3B in 2025, roughly two-thirds of it from hyperscalers, with the enterprise business growing 61% year over year in Q4[14].

Around that sit slower or counter-cyclical markets: display glass (large, mature, tied to TV/IT panel demand), smartphone cover glass (tied to premium-handset cycles), automotive and environmental ceramics (emissions and increasingly cabin displays), life-sciences labware, and solar/semiconductor polysilicon via Hemlock, which is being reshored with US policy support[27].

The industry structure

These are capital-intensive, IP-heavy materials markets where a handful of scaled players compete and entry is hard. That structure historically gave Corning durable share but thingrowth — the reason its "lost decade" saw the stock badly lag the market even as it kept its technical lead[25]. The AI cycle changed the math by lifting both volume and the margin on optical, Corning's formerly lowest-margin division.

Business Model & Segments

Where the money is made

Corning reports six segments. Optical Communications is the engine, but Display Technologies is a near-equal profit pool. Specialty Materials (Gorilla Glass / Ceramic Shield) and Automotive carry the rest; Life Sciences is thin and Hemlock/Emerging is still ramping.

Optical's 2025 net income reached $1,048M (+71%), but Display held nearly as much at $993M[4]. Two roughly billion-dollar profit pools — one secular-growth, one mature and currency-exposed — anchor the company, with Specialty Materials and Automotive adding the rest.

How each platform earns

  • Optical Communications ($6.27B / $1.05B NI):fiber, cable and connectivity sold to carriers and — increasingly — hyperscalers. Historically Corning's lowest-margin division (~10-15%), now running near 21% as AI demand fills sold-out plants[25].
  • Display Technologies ($3.70B / $0.99B NI): fusion-draw glass substrates for LCD/OLED panels. Demand is soft, so Corning pushed double-digit price increases in 2024 and hedged its yen exposure through 2030 to keep US-dollar net income stable[26].
  • Specialty Materials ($2.21B / $0.37B NI):Gorilla Glass and Apple's Ceramic Shield cover glass, plus advanced optics. A near-monopoly franchise with new glass-ceramic products in 2025[17].
  • Automotive ($1.79B / $0.28B NI): environmental ceramic substrates/filters and automotive glass (a 2025 reorganization combined them).
  • Life Sciences ($0.97B / $0.06B NI): labware and bioprocess consumables; competitive and lower-margin[30].
  • Hemlock & Emerging Growth ($1.46B / $(0.03)B NI): solar and semiconductor polysilicon; a reshoring bet with $325M of CHIPS fundingand >80% of capacity committed for five years[27].
💴
Display's stable ~$1B profit is partly an act of pricing and hedging discipline against a weak yen, not pure organic demand[26]— a reminder that not all of Corning's earnings stability is secular.

The model in one line

Corning invents a proprietary material, qualifies it into a few large OEM or hyperscaler customers, then earns on volume and process advantage. FY2025 core gross margin was 38.4% and core operating margin 19.3%, with GAAP gross margin up ~300bps to 36.0% as optical mix and pricing improved[37].

Competitive Landscape

A near-monopoly in glass, a leader in fiber — but not everywhere

Corning's competitive position is strong but uneven. In smartphone cover glass it is close to a monopoly; in optical fiber it is #1; in display it is part of a stable oligopoly; in life sciences it is one of several. The moat is real but platform-specific.

In cover glass Corning holds an estimated ~72% share of the aluminosilicate market — ~80% including Apple's Ceramic Shield[16]— and it is the world's largest optical-fiber maker[15]. But the moat varies by platform, and regulators have already curbed its cover-glass exclusivity[19].

Who competes where

  • Cover glass:Corning's Gorilla Glass dominates; scaled rivals are AGC's Dragontrail and SCHOTT's Xensation, plus synthetic sapphire at the margins[16]. Corning launched glass-ceramic Gorilla Armor 2 (Galaxy S25 Ultra) and Ceramic Glass 2 in 2025[17].
  • Optical fiber/cable: Corning is #1 and the dominant North-American hyperscaler supplier[15], competing with Prysmian, AFL/Fujikura and lower-cost Chinese cable makers on price.
  • Display glass: a stable oligopoly with AGC and NEG; competition is on price and the yen.
  • Life sciences: Corning competes with Thermo Fisher, Danaher, Eppendorf, Greiner and Sarstedt[30].

Corning's cover-glass dominance drew an EU antitrust probe; in July 2025 it agreed to waive exclusive- dealing clauses globally and drop >50% purchase requirements for nine years[19]. The moat survives, but it is now policed.

The AI Fiber Inflection

The slowest-margin division became the engine

This is the heart of the debate. AI data centers turned Corning's optical business into its growth story and drew two landmark commitments — Meta (up to $6B) and NVIDIA ($500M of warrants, up to $3.2B of equity). The question is whether that is a durable re-platforming or a capex cycle priced as a secular one.

Optical Communications grew 35% to $6.3B in 2025 and 36% to $1.85B in Q1-2026[4][6]; the division's margin re-rated from ~10-15% historically to ~21%[25]. Meta and NVIDIA have committed capacity, but ~60% of Corning is still non-optical[32].

Optical Communications — quarterly inflection

Optical Communications sales, Q1 2025 → Q1 2026 (US$M)
Q1 2025
$1,357M
Q1 2026
$1,846M

On the Q4-2025 call management said the majority of optical growth came from new GenAI products and that capacity is effectively sold out — "if we could make more of these new products, we could sell more"[14].

The majority of growth in optical was driven by the outstanding adoption of our new GenAI products. If we could make more of these new products, we could sell more.
Wendell P. Weeks · Chairman, CEO & President, Corning · Q4 2025 earnings call · source

The two anchor deals

Meta (Jan 27, 2026): a multiyear agreement worth up to $6B through 2030for advanced optical fiber, cable and connectivity for Meta's AI data centers, with Meta as anchor customer for an expanded Hickory, North Carolina facility[9]. Secondary coverage describes products offering ~4x fiber capacity, ~75% fewer connectors and ~70% less cable mass[10]; the revenue lands entirely in the enterprise segment[14].

NVIDIA (May 6, 2026): a multiyear partnership in which Corning will expand US optical-connectivity capacity 10x and US fiber capacity by >50%, building three new plants in North Carolina and Texas and creating 3,000+ jobs[11]. NVIDIA bought two warrants for $500M(one on 15M shares at $180.00, one pre-funded on 3M shares) with the right to invest up to $3.2B of equity over three years; the stock closed up ~14%[12]. Management also cited two further hyperscaler deals comparable to the Meta agreement and up to $32B of potential follow-on NVIDIA business[13].

What NVIDIA is doing is nothing short of extraordinary, not just for the future of artificial intelligence, but for the American advanced manufacturing workforce.
Wendell P. Weeks · Chairman, CEO & President, Corning · 6 May 2026 · source
🔌
The deals are capacity commitments, not pure revenue guarantees — much of the financial impact lands in 2027-2028[14]. They de-risk demand and partly fund the build-out, but they also concentrate Corning's growth in a few hyperscale buyers[32].

Strategy & Springboard

'Springboard': a serial-upgraded growth plan

Corning's strategy is packaged as 'Springboard' — a commitment to add large, named blocks of incremental annualized sales versus a cyclical-trough Q4-2023 baseline, at higher margins. It has been raised repeatedly. Bulls read that as compounding execution; skeptics see targets climbing with the share price.

From Q4-2023 to Q4-2025 Corning expanded core operating margin +390bps to 20.2% and core ROIC +540bps to 14.2%, hitting its 2026 profitability targets a full year early[31]. It now targets a $20B run-rate by 2026 and ~19% CAGR toward $35-40B by 2030[7][8].

How Springboard escalated

Nov 2023
Original Springboard: add ~$3B incremental annualized sales by end-2026 from a Q4-2023 baseline; framed 'high-confidence.'
Mar 2025
Upgraded high-confidence plan: +$4B by 2026, plus a 20% operating-margin target.
Jan 2026
Internal plan +$6.5B by 2026 and +$11B by 2028; high-confidence +$5.75B by 2026; $20B annualized run-rate by end-2026 (15% CAGR).
May 2026
Extended: by 2028 a $27-30B run-rate (a '$17B spring'); by 2030 a $35-40B run-rate; new phase of ~19% CAGR from 2027.

The revealed vs. stated strategy

Stated: grow each Market-Access Platform and let optical lead. Revealed: Corning is pivoting capacity and capital toward optical while using pricing and hedging to defend Display's ~$1B profit[26]and long-term take-or-pay deals (Meta, NVIDIA) to fund and de-risk the optical build-out[9]. The May-2026 extension framed 2027+ as a "new phase of accelerating growth" across all platforms[8].

Financials & Growth

Record results — funded by rising capital intensity

FY2025 was a record on core sales, EPS and margin, with healthy free cash flow. But the AI build-out is lifting capex faster than depreciation, and a chunk of 2025 profitability came from US manufacturing tax credits.

FY2025: core sales $16.41B (+13%), core EPS $2.52 (+29%), core operating margin 19.3%; operating cash flow $2.70B and adjusted free cash flow $1.72B[3]. But 2026 capex rises to ~$1.7B from ~$1.3B, and $495M of 2025 profit came from US tax credits[28].

Cash, capex and tax credits

Operating cash flow was $2.70B and adjusted free cash flow $1.72B in 2025[3]. Capital expenditure was a little under $1.3B in 2025 and is guided to ~$1.7Bin 2026 (optical-led), against depreciation of ~$1.3B — so the company is investing ahead of demand[28]. Profitability also benefited from $172M of Section 45X production credits and $323M of Section 48D advanced-manufacturing credits in 2025[28].

🏭
Rising capex is the price of the AI build-out: it funds the sold-out optical capacity, but it also means FCF conversion tightens while plants ramp, and a slice of 2025 margin (~$495M of credits) is policy-dependent[28].

Valuation & the Re-rate

A +250% run, and a P/E more than twice NVIDIA's

After a 'lost decade,' Corning re-rated sharply on the AI-fiber story. The bull case is structural demand and NVIDIA's equity vote of confidence; the bear case is that the market already prices Corning as a near-pure fiber business it is not.

GLW rose more than 250% in twelve months[21] to a trailing P/E near 95-100— more than twice NVIDIA's[25]. Morningstar's William Kerwin set fair value at $95versus a ~$165 price, a ~74% premium[22].

From 'lost decade' to AI darling

From 2015 to 2023 Corning's stock rose just 32.8% (price) — 69.3%total return — badly trailing the S&P 500's 174%[25]. The problem was structural: the fast-growing optical division earned only ~10-15% margins. AI changed that, lifting optical volume and margin to ~21% and re-rating the whole company[25]. Shares rose ~84%+ in 2025 and more than doubled again on the Meta and NVIDIA deals[21].

The bull valuation case

Bulls argue the AI-fiber demand is structural, the deals are signed, and NVIDIA's willingness to take equity (up to $3.2B) is a credible long-term signal[11]. On that view, Springboard's path to a $35-40B run-rate by 2030 justifies paying up today[8].

The bear valuation case

Morningstar raised its fair value to $95 (from $60) after the Meta deal but still called the stock overvalued, with the share price ~74% above fair value and the uncertainty rating raised to High[22]. The crux: optical fiber is only ~30-40% of revenue, yet the stock is priced as if it is already a 70% fiber business.

Risks & Skeptics

What could go wrong

The strongest version of the skeptical case: concentration in hyperscaler AI capex, capital intensity, regulatory scrutiny of the cover-glass monopoly, and a valuation that prices in flawless execution.

The central risk is that ~60% of Corning is non-optical and cyclical[32], while the AI-fiber growth concentrates in a few hyperscalers. Add regulatory scrutiny of the cover-glass monopoly and rising capex, and the margin for error is thin at a ~95-100× multiple[23].

Concentration & cyclicality

Morningstar flags rising customer concentration and dependence on a few hyperscale buyers, and warns that ~60% of the business remains tied to non-optical, more cyclical markets — leaving the thesis exposed to a slowdown in AI capital spending[32]. Because Corning's fortunes track telecom and data-center capex cycles, it is a barometer of that spending in both directions[36].

Regulatory: the cover-glass monopoly

The European Commission opened a formal probe in November 2024 into Corning's cover-glass practices — exclusive-dealing clauses, rebates and patent no-challenge clauses[18]. On July 18, 2025 it accepted Corning's remedies, ending the case without a fine: Corning agreed to waive exclusive-dealing clauses globally, drop requirements to buy >50% of demand from it, and not use such clauses for nine years; Apple cover glass fell outside the scope[19]. Independent analysts (Fideres) estimated the prior practices produced a ~10% consumer price overcharge[20].

⚖️
Corning settled without admitting liability and kept its dominant share — but the episode shows the cover-glass moat is now policed, and similar scrutiny could recur in other jurisdictions[19].

Capital intensity & execution

The AI build-out requires capex rising to ~$1.7B in 2026 from ~$1.3B, ahead of depreciation[28]. If AI demand softens, Corning would carry that fixed cost into a down-cycle — the same dynamic that hurt optical in the "lost decade." A portion of 2025 profitability (~$495M) also came from US tax credits that depend on policy continuity[28].

Where the bull case answers back

Bulls note the capex is demand-pulled and partly customer-funded (Meta, NVIDIA), that take-or-pay deals de-risk the volume, and that Corning hit its 2026 margin target a year early — evidence of execution, not just ambition[31]. The disagreement is about probability, not direction.
